Inspect and Seal Access Details



To avoid future bug invasions, frequently evaluate and promptly secure any prospective access points in your home. Start by examining locations like windows, doors, vents, and pipelines for any kind of spaces or fractures that pests could make use of to go into. Usage caulk or weatherstripping to seal these openings efficiently. Remember to check for holes in screens and voids around wires or wires entering your home.

Evaluate your foundation for fractures and crevices, as insects like rodents and bugs can conveniently sneak in with these openings. Seal any kind of voids you find with the ideal materials, such as cement or cable mesh. Don't forget to inspect areas where various products fulfill, as these joints can produce entry factors otherwise correctly sealed.

Technique Correct Food Storage



Appropriately keeping food is vital in stopping bug problems. Keep all food items in sealed containers to deny insects simple access. Ensure to save dry goods like grains and grains in closed containers to discourage cupboard pests like weevils and beetles.

Avoid leaving food out on counter tops or tables, as this can draw in ants, flies, and other insects. In the fridge, shop vegetables and fruits in the crisper cabinet and maintain all leftovers in tightly sealed containers to avoid smells from luring pests.
